Neodymium magnet is mainly made of Neodymium, Iron and Boron. Neodymium magnet is offered in range of operation tem 80ºC to 220ºC. A sintered Neo magnet has high remanence, high coercive force, and is easily formed into various sizes and shapes. The magnet is suitable for being used in DC Motor, Brushless motor , Speaker, MRI  and others.

II. Features :Â
Since NdFeB magnets easily corrode, it is often coated to protect against this. Traditional coatings are Nickel, Zinc, and Epoxy with other options available. Selection of a coating should be discussed early on in the design and application process. Sintered  NdFeb canbe made in Arc, cylinder,ring and some irregular shape.

V: Physical properties of sintered NdFeB
Â
Type | parameter  |
parameter values  |
Auxiliary magnetic property  |
Temperature Coefficient of residual induction (α(Br))/(%/K) | -0.08~-0.12 |
Intrinsic coercivity temperature coefficient  (α(Hcj)/%/K) | -0.42~-0.70 | |
Curie temperature (Tc)/K | 310~380 | |
Recovery permeability   (μrec) [ - ] | 1.05 | |
Mechanical physical properties  |
density /(g/cm3) | 7.50~7.70 |
Dimension hardness   (Hv) | 650 | |
Resistivity  /(μΩ•m) | 1.4 | |
Compressive strength  /MPa | 1050 | |
Tensile strength    /MPa | 80 | |
Bending strength | 290 | |
Thermal conductivity /(W/(m•K) ) | 6~8 | |
Young modulus /GPa | 160 | |
Coefficient of thermal expansion (Perpendicular to orientation)/(10-6/K) |
-1.5 | |
Coefficient of thermal expansion (Parallel to orientation )/(10-6/K) |
6.5 |
VI: Sintered Neodymium magnet propertiesÂ
              Magnetic properties of sintered NdFeB          | ||||||||||
 No. |  Grade |  Residual induction (Br) |  Intrinsic coercivity (Hcj) | Induction coercivity (Hcb) | Energy Product (BH)max | Maximum operating temperature | ||||
T | kGs | kA/m | kOe | kA/m | kOe | kJ/m3 | MGOe | ºC | ||
1 | N35 | 1.17~1.22 | 11.7~12.2 | 955 | 12 | 868 | 10.9 | 263~287 | 33~36 | 80 |
2 | N38 | 1.22~1.27 | 12.2~12.7 | 955 | 12 | 899 | 11.3 | 287~310 | 36~39 | 80 |
3 | N40 | 1.25~1.30 | 12.5~13.0 | 955 | 12 | 923 | 11.6 | 302~326 | 38~41 | 80 |
4 | N42 | 1.28~1.34 | 12.8~13.4 | 955 | 12 | 923 | 11.6 | 318~342 | 40~43 | 80 |
5 | N45 | 1.33~1.38 | 13.3~13.8 | 955 | 12 | 876 | 11 | 342~366 | 43~46 | 80 |
6 | N48 | 1.37~1.43 | 13.7~14.3 | 955 | 12 | 892 | 11.2 | 366~390 | 46~49 | 80 |
7 | 35M | 1.17~1.22 | 11.7~12.2 | 1114 | 14 | 868 | 10.9 | 263~287 | 33~36 | 100 |
8 | 38M | 1.22~1.27 | 12.2~12.7 | 1114 | 14 | 899 | 11.3 | 287~310 | 36~39 | 100 |
9 | 45M | 1.33~1.38 | 13.3~13.8 | 1114 | 14 | 995 | 12.5 | 342~366 | 43~46 | 100 |
10 | 48M | 1.37~1.43 | 13.7~14.3 | 1114 | 14 | 1019 | 12.8 | 358~390 | 46~49 | 100 |
11 | 50M | 1.39~1.45 | 13.9~14.5 | 1114 | 13 | 1035 | 13 | 374~406 | 47~51 | 100 |
12 | 33H | 1.13~1.18 | 11.3~11.8 | 1353 | 17 | 836 | 10.5 | 247~270 | 31~34 | 120 |
13 | 35H | 1.17~1.22 | 11.7~12.2 | 1353 | 17 | 868 | 10.9 | 263~287 | 33~36 | 120 |
14 | 38H | 1.22~1.27 | 12.2~12.7 | 1353 | 17 | 899 | 11.3 | 287~310 | 36~39 | 120 |
15 | 40H | 1.25~1.30 | 12.5~13.0 | 1353 | 17 | 923 | 11.6 | 302~326 | 38~41 | 120 |
16 | 42H | 1.28~1.34 | 12.8~13.4 | 1353 | 17 | 955 | 12 | 318~342 | 40~43 | 120 |
17 | 45H | 1.33~1.38 | 13.1~13.8 | 1353 | 17 | 963 | 12.1 | 334~358 | 43~46 | 120 |
18 | 48H | 1.37~1.43 | 13.7~14.3 | 1353 | 16 | 971 | 12.2 | 342~366 | 45~49 | 120 |
19 | 33SH | 1.13~1.18 | 11.3~11.8 | 1592 | 20 | 844 | 10.6 | 247~270 | 31~34 | 150 |
20 | 35SH | 1.17~1.22 | 11.7~12.2 | 1592 | 20 | 876 | 11 | 263~287 | 33~36 | 150 |
21 | 38SH | 1.22~1.27 | 12.2~12.7 | 1592 | 20 | 907 | 11.4 | 287~310 | 36~39 | 150 |
22 | 40SH | 1.25~1.30 | 12.5~13.0 | 1592 | 20 | 939 | 11.8 | 302~326 | 38~41 | 150 |
23 | 42SH | 1.28~1.34 | 12.8~13.4 | 1592 | 20 | 971 | 12.2 | 318~342 | 40~43 | 150 |
24 | 45SH | 1.32~1.38 | 13.2~13.8 | 1592 | 19 | 995 | 12.3 | 342~366 | 43~46 | 150 |

Temporary Fence The temporary fence barrier refers to a free-standing, portable fence panels which can be installed and dismantled quickly and easily, and used in the entertainment, leisure and security industries. The Barriers are strong and rugged, and lightweight to enable each to be handled by one man. The frame is constructed from galvanized tubing, and covered with either bars or weld mesh. Each panel has two swing out legs for support and they link by means of a hook and eye system. Additional stabilization can be achieved by fixing individual barrier panels with cable ties and placing sandbags on the swivel legs, used, especially in windy conditions, or in cases where the panels are decorated with branding or shade cloth.
